evas filters: Shut up coverity

Add some safety checks.

CID 1374271
This commit is contained in:
Jean-Philippe Andre 2017-08-02 19:58:02 +09:00
parent 4299905996
commit de99a71c43
1 changed files with 3 additions and 0 deletions

View File

@ -295,6 +295,8 @@ evas_filter_context_buffers_allocate_all(Evas_Filter_Context *ctx)
Evas_Filter_Buffer *in, *out;
in = cmd->input;
EINA_SAFETY_ON_NULL_GOTO(in, alloc_fail);
in->cleanup = EINA_FALSE;
if (!in->w && !in->h)
{
@ -325,6 +327,7 @@ evas_filter_context_buffers_allocate_all(Evas_Filter_Context *ctx)
return EINA_FALSE;
}
EINA_SAFETY_ON_NULL_GOTO(in, alloc_fail);
if (in->w) sw = in->w;
if (in->h) sh = in->h;